Abstract

The utility model relates to the field of coking production devices and discloses dust monitoring equipment which comprises a base and an electronic display screen, wherein a clamping seat is arranged on the upper end face of the base, a supporting rod is connected with the inside of the clamping seat in a threaded manner, a supporting disc is fixedly arranged at the upper end of the base, the lower end of the supporting rod penetrates through the supporting disc to the inside of the base, first fixing bolts are arranged on the periphery of the base in a threaded manner in a penetrating manner, and an electrostatic grounding rod is fixedly arranged on one side of the upper end of the base in a penetrating manner. According to the utility model, the device can play a role in preventing water from entering the distribution box through the mountain-shaped waterproof shed arranged at the upper end of the distribution box, and the problem of water entering the distribution box can be prevented when rainwater is too large, so that the electricity safety of the device is increased, the service life of the device is prolonged, and the practicability of the device is better.

Description

Raise dust monitoring facilities
Technical Field
The utility model relates to the field of coking production devices, in particular to dust monitoring equipment.
Background
Along with the continuous deep penetration of sustainable development concepts, the development concepts of 'prevention and treatment as assistance' of the environment are gradually accepted by various industries, and in order to prevent environmental pollution, dust monitoring equipment is often used in a construction site to monitor the construction environment and improve the construction environment.
At present, dust monitoring equipment used in a construction site is exposed outdoors for a long time, and the electronic display screen of the dust monitoring equipment is often shielded due to overlarge dust on the construction site, so that environmental data becomes blurred, and the use of the equipment is greatly affected.
Accordingly, a dust monitoring device is provided by a person skilled in the art to solve the above-mentioned problems.
Disclosure of Invention
The utility model aims to solve the defects in the prior art, and provides dust monitoring equipment, which can partition rainwater in heavy rain weather through a waterproof plate arranged outside an electronic display screen and enable the electronic display screen to have a waterproof effect, so that the practicability is higher.
In order to achieve the above purpose, the present utility model provides the following technical solutions:

Further, a waterproof board is fixedly arranged at the front end of the electronic display screen, supporting bars are fixedly arranged at the upper end and the lower end of the front end of the waterproof board, and a cleaning box is fixedly arranged at one side of the front end of the waterproof board;
through above-mentioned technical scheme, make the waterproof board can block rainwater and dust outside the electronic display screen, and the waterproof board is PP plastics, not only the light transmissivity is high, and is more wear-resisting moreover.
Further, a limiting block is fixedly arranged at the lower part inside the cleaning box, a servo motor is fixedly arranged inside the limiting block, and a first fixed rotating shaft is fixedly arranged at the upper part inside the cleaning box;
through the technical scheme, the limiting block can fix the servo motor.
Further, a threaded screw rod is fixedly arranged at the output end of the servo motor, the end part of the threaded screw rod is rotationally connected with a support bar at the lower end through a second fixed rotating shaft, a limiting rod is fixedly connected with the end part of the first fixed rotating shaft, and the limiting rod is fixedly connected with the support bar at the upper end through a fixed block;
through above-mentioned technical scheme, drive the screw thread lead screw and rotate when making servo motor start, and can fix the screw thread lead screw in the lower extreme of upper end support bar through fixed block and first fixed pivot, and screw thread lead screw and gag lever post all run through to clean incasement portion.
Further, a threaded sliding plate is sleeved outside the threaded screw rod, the upper end of the threaded sliding plate is slidably provided with the outside of the limiting rod, a clamping plate is arranged outside the threaded sliding plate in a clamping mode, the upper end and the lower end of the clamping plate are respectively provided with a second fixing bolt in a threaded penetrating mode, and a brushing plate is fixedly arranged on the inner side of the clamping plate;
through the technical scheme, the threaded sliding plate and the clamping plate which are sleeved outside the threaded screw rod can be driven to move back and forth when the threaded screw rod rotates forwards and reversely, the limiting rod penetrating through the upper end of the threaded sliding plate can limit the threaded sliding plate, and the functions of automatically cleaning ash and wiping the surface of the waterproof plate are achieved.
Further, a rotating block is fixedly arranged at the upper end of one side of the cross connecting rod, a wind direction sensor is fixedly arranged at the upper end of the rotating block, and a wind speed sensor is fixedly arranged at the upper end of the wind direction sensor;
through the technical scheme, the wind direction sensor and the wind speed sensor can be fixed on one side of the cross connecting rod, wind speed and wind direction can be measured in real time, and the wind speed and the wind direction are displayed through the electronic display screen.
Further, the lower end of the distribution box is fixedly connected with an electrostatic grounding rod through a ground wire, and a threaded sliding sleeve is sleeved at the end part of the electrostatic grounding rod;
through the technical scheme, static electricity can be transmitted to the static electricity grounding rod through the ground wire and discharged underground, and the arranged threaded sliding sleeve can lock the ground wire to prevent the ground wire from sliding off.
The utility model has the following beneficial effects:
1. according to the dust monitoring equipment, the mountain-shaped waterproof shed arranged at the upper end of the distribution box can play a role in preventing water from entering the distribution box when rainwater is too large, so that the electricity safety of the device is improved, the service life of the device is prolonged, and the practicability of the device is better.

The waterproof board 7 is fixedly arranged at the front end of the electronic display screen 6, the supporting bars 31 are fixedly arranged at the upper end and the lower end of the front end of the waterproof board 7, the cleaning box 10 is fixedly arranged on one side of the front end of the waterproof board 7, rainwater and dust can be blocked outside the electronic display screen 6 by the waterproof board 7, the waterproof board 7 is made of PP plastic, the light transmittance is high, the waterproof board is more wear-resistant, the dust monitor 11 can monitor dust index in air, and accordingly the PM index is reflected and displayed through the electronic display screen 6.
The cleaning box 10 is internally provided with a limiting block 28 at a position close to the lower part, a servo motor 20 is fixedly arranged in the limiting block 28, and a first fixed rotating shaft 21 is fixedly arranged at a position close to the upper part in the cleaning box 10, so that the servo motor 20 can be fixed by the limiting block 28.
The servo motor 20 output is fixed and is provided with screw thread lead screw 23, screw thread lead screw 23 tip rotates with the support bar 31 of lower extreme through the fixed pivot 27 of second and is connected, the fixed gag lever post 22 of first fixed pivot 21 tip fixedly connected with, gag lever post 22 passes through fixed block 32 and the support bar 31 fixed connection of upper end, drives screw thread lead screw 23 when making servo motor 20 start and rotates, and can fix screw thread lead screw 23 at the lower extreme of upper end support bar 31 through fixed block 32 and first fixed pivot 21, and screw thread lead screw 23 and gag lever post 22 all run through inside clean case 10.
The screw rod 23 external thread cover is equipped with screw slide 25, screw slide 25 upper end slides and sets up the gag lever post 22 outside, screw slide 25 outside block is provided with splint 24, splint 24 upper and lower both ends all screw thread run through and are provided with second fixing bolt 29, splint 24 inboard is fixed to be provided with brush board 26, can drive screw sleeve and establish screw slide 25 and splint 24 outside it and can back-and-forth movement when making screw rod 23 corotation and reversal to can play spacing effect to it through the gag lever post 22 that runs through screw slide 25 upper end, and realize carrying out the deashing and wiping effect to waterproof board 7 surface automatically.
The upper end of one side of the cross connecting rod 9 is fixedly provided with a rotating block 12, the upper end of the rotating block 12 is fixedly provided with a wind direction sensor 13, the upper end of the wind direction sensor 13 is fixedly provided with a wind speed sensor 14, the wind direction sensor 13 and the wind speed sensor 14 can be fixed on one side of the cross connecting rod 9, the wind speed and the wind direction can be measured in real time, and the wind speed and the wind direction can be displayed through the electronic display screen 6.
The lower end of the distribution box 4 is fixedly connected with the electrostatic grounding rod 15 through the ground wire 18, a thread sliding sleeve 17 is sleeved at the end part of the electrostatic grounding rod 15 in a thread mode, static electricity can be transmitted to the electrostatic grounding rod 15 through the ground wire 18 and is discharged to the ground, and the arranged thread sliding sleeve 17 can lock the ground wire 18 to prevent the ground wire 18 from sliding down.
Working principle: when the device is installed, the supporting rod 3 is aligned with the clamping seat 30 arranged at the upper end of the base 1 and is in threaded connection with the clamping seat, then the cross connecting rod 9 is fixedly connected with the electronic display screen 6 through the connecting block 8, when the waterproof board 7 is blurred due to overlarge dust on a construction site in the using process of the device, the servo motor 20 arranged inside the cleaning box 10 can be started, the brush board 26 can move forwards and backwards through the threaded screw rod 23 connected to the output end of the servo motor 20 and matched with the sliding rod, and the surface of the waterproof board 7 is cleaned of dust.
